Output c43988613b75f7eefc37d77e1ab3880be5cd0ee08c99f76ba0b48e3473d8a7bd:0

value
692405
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86c9a156a9aacc8e5e3a33905957ff3ca514311e OP_EQUAL
address
3Dyi1mCi4nTxyFv5tNoySRno8E7XZ9KXzx
transaction
c43988613b75f7eefc37d77e1ab3880be5cd0ee08c99f76ba0b48e3473d8a7bd
confirmations
457419
spent
true